Gov. Patrick Morrisey, State Senator T. Kevan Bartlett, R-Kanawha, and Delegate Jonathan Pinson, R-Mason, will join other invited local representatives and pastors – as well as Turning Point USA representatives – for a memorial and vigil in honor of Charlie Kirk. Gov. Morrisey will deliver a keynote address, and the other invited guests will share words of remembrance.
“Charlie Kirk’s life reminds us that one person with conviction can influence a generation,” Pinson said. “This event is about more than looking back; it is a call to each of us to stand with courage for the values that matter most.
The event, “Remembering Charlie Kirk – a Call to Courage,” is free of charge and open to the public.
WHEN & WHERE:
6 p.m. Thursday, Sept. 18, at the South Plaza of the West Virginia State Capitol (Riverside steps, 1900 Kanawha Blvd. E., Charleston)
